About the role

AERONES, a Global Leader in advanced Wind Turbine Maintenance and Robotics, is seeking a Lead Field Technician to join our U.S. Operations Team. We specialize in cutting-edge robotic solutions that ensure Safety, efficiency, and top-tier service for the Wind Energy Industry.

In this role, you’ll have the opportunity to travel to wind farms across the Country Leading a Teams of two (2) Field Technicians, with all Accommodation and Travel expenses fully covered by the Company.

Job Tasks and Responsibilities:

You will Lead your Team of Field Technician's to ensure effective and efficient:

  • Maintenance and operation of robotic systems is used for cleaning, inspection, and repair of Wind Turbines ensuring peak performance and safety standards are met.
  • Performing routine inspections on Turbines to ensure optimal performance and compliance with safety standards.
  • Preventative maintenance on Wind Turbines and associated systems to reduce downtime and maximize energy production.
  • Fault diagnosis and resolution of technical issues using advanced diagnostic tools and technology.
  • Reporting and documentation of work completed, including identifying issues, repairs, and maintenance performed.
  • Ensuring adherence to Safety Protocols and Industry Standards.
  • In a timely manner, communication with our Clients and internal stakeholders; Project Managers, Engineers, etc..
  • Report successfully completed task, analyze applicable data and as required inform relevant departments of safety and quality risks.
